Albion Street, Exeter house prices
In Albion Street, Exeter, the median price a home actually changed hands for is £125,000. Over the past decade prices are −34% in cash — but −52% once inflation is stripped out.

Albion Street, Exeter house prices — your questions
What is the average house price in Albion Street, Exeter?
The median sold price in Albion Street, Exeter is £125,000, based on 97 recorded sales from HM Land Registry.
What is the price range of homes sold in Albion Street, Exeter?
Recorded sales in Albion Street, Exeter range from £22,000 to £247,000. The range includes flats and large detached homes alike.
Have house prices in Albion Street, Exeter risen?
Over the past decade prices in Albion Street, Exeter are −34% in cash terms but −52% once adjusted for inflation using ONS CPIH — the gap between the two is the real story.
How much is a house per square metre in Albion Street, Exeter?
In Albion Street, Exeter the median price is £1,858 per square metre, from 58 sales matched to an EPC floor-area record.
How up to date is this data?
HM Land Registry publishes Price Paid Data monthly. The most recent sale recorded in Albion Street, Exeter was 25 March 2025.
